Meaning

Europe agricultural pheromones are chemical substances released by insects and other organisms that influence the behavior and communication of their counterparts. In farming, pheromones are employed as an eco-friendly alternative to traditional chemical pesticides, reducing the reliance on harmful agrochemicals and promoting sustainable agricultural practices. These pheromones play a vital role in disrupting pest mating patterns, monitoring pest populations, and providing targeted pest control solutions.

Market Restraints

Despite the favorable market conditions, the Europe Agricultural Pheromones Market faces some challenges:

  1. High Initial Investment: The implementation of pheromone-based pest management systems requires initial investment in pheromone dispensers, traps, and monitoring systems. This upfront cost may hinder small-scale farmers from adopting these solutions.
  2. Limited Awareness and Education: The knowledge and understanding of agricultural pheromones among farmers and agricultural advisors vary. Efforts to raise awareness and provide education about the benefits and proper usage of pheromone-based products are essential for market growth.
  3. Complex Regulatory Framework: The registration and approval process for pheromone-based products can be complex and time-consuming, posing challenges for market entry and hindering the growth of the agricultural pheromones market.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Sex Pheromones:
    • Sex pheromones play a crucial role in disrupting pest mating patterns, reducing pest populations, and preventing reproduction. They are extensively used in crop protection programs, particularly for controlling insects like moths and beetles.
  2. Aggregation Pheromones:
    • Aggregation pheromones are employed to attract pests, such as beetles and weevils, into traps, effectively monitoring and reducing their populations. These pheromones help in targeted pest control and minimizing crop damage.
  3. Alarm Pheromones:
    • Alarm pheromones are released by insects when they are under threat or attacked. They trigger a defensive response in other insects, warning them of potential danger. Alarm pheromones can be utilized to repel pests and protect crops.
